@goonfellow - merci Helen - thanks so much I did one layer with smudge, pulling little wisps out of a black line, and then lowered the opacity. For the more dramatic top layer (in keeping with the image I was copying) I tried something a bit different (in the past have just used line curve). This time I used the brush, at a low pixel strength, and then I used the liquefy plug-in on ‘pucker’ until the lines were ….. A little puckered ;D I know they looked a bit odd, but that’s artistitic licence for you!
